Table of Contents

PART 1       10 Steps to enhance your innovation skills Step 1   Pinpoint your purpose Get your innovation off to the right start by thinking big to understand your problem or unmet need and articulate it in a way that inspires others to get involved. Step 2    Know and understand your customers Learn techniques to understand your customers to enable you to develop innovations that meet their needs. Step 3    Your market today and predicting the trends of tomorrow Get to grips with what is happening in your market today and spot trends to help develop innovation for the future. Step 4    Build your creative capacity Learn how increase your personal capacity for having ideas through expanding your experiences, breaking routines and connecting ideas together. Step 5    Creative superstardom and lots of ideas Have fun practicing different techniques to help you and you colleagues generate lots of ideas. Step 6 Don’t expect anyone else to like your idea If your idea is new, or different you will have to spend time getting others to like your idea. This step provides some practical ways to get others on board. Step 7    Filter and choose the best ideas Techniques to filter and choose the ideas that have the greatest chance of success and way to confidently say ‘no’ to weaker ideas. Step 8    Prototype, fail fast and refine Learn ways to prototype ideas quickly and cheaply with your colleagues, managers and customers and then adapt and refine your ideas. Step 9    Pilot, adapt and invest How to design, deliver and evaluate a pilot for your idea as well as tips on how to secure resource required to deliver your pilot. Step 10 Take your ideas to market How to build on your pilot and develop your idea in the marketplace for real, and build on the business case you developed in the pilot to pitch for investment. Author Information

Lucy Gower is an innovation specialist. She is a freelance innovation trainer, coach and consultant. She established the first innovation programme at the NSPCC, one of the UKs largest children’s charities in 2007. Since 2012 she has worked with a range of organisations in the charity and corporate sectors, both in the UK and overseas to help them develop their strategy and operational approach to innovation. Clients include 100%Open, Amnesty International, Cystic Fibrosis Trust, Deloitte, Institute of Fundraising, Nesta, nfpSynergy, Oxfam and The Children’s Society.
